Round 2 Recap: Goals Galore and Defensive Woes

Brisbane Roar’s Dominance: Brisbane Roar made a statement with a 3-0 thrashing of Sydney FC, signaling a strong start under Ross Aloisi’s leadership. Henry Hore’s brace and a Redmayne error highlighted the Roar’s revenge for their Australia Cup final loss.

Wanderers’ Record-Equalling Rout: Western Sydney Wanderers matched an A-League record, netting five first-half goals against Western United. Nicolas Milanovic and Lachlan Brook’s doubles led to a historic 5-0 victory.

Phoenix’s Narrow Escape: Wellington Phoenix secured a tight 2-1 win over Perth Glory, thanks to Alex Paulsen’s late penalty heroics, keeping their early-season hopes alive.

Macarthur’s Veteran Impact: Macarthur FC edged out reigning champions Central Coast Mariners 2-1, with Valere Germain and Kearyn Baccus scoring their maiden A-League goals.

Victory’s Fornaroli Firepower: Bruno Fornaroli’s four-goal haul propelled Melbourne Victory to a thrilling 5-3 win over Newcastle Jets, marking an eight-goal epic.

Adelaide’s Statement Win: Adelaide United demolished Melbourne City 6-0, with Nestory Irankunda’s long-range stunner setting the tone for a commanding performance.

 

Round 3 Predictions: Who Will Shine and Who Will Struggle?

Melbourne City vs. Sydney FC

Melbourne City is eager to bounce back after a heavy defeat and the departure of coach Rado Vidosic. The team’s morale will be tested, and with Aurelio Vidmar at the helm, City has a chance to reset and aim for a fresh start against a Sydney FC side that’s equally keen to recover from their own disappointing loss. Sydney FC, under the guidance of Steve Corica, will look to tighten their defense and capitalize on any instability within the City ranks.

Wellington Phoenix vs. Brisbane Roar

Wellington Phoenix will be riding the wave of their recent victory and the heroics of their goalkeeper, Alex Paulsen. They’ll aim to exploit their home advantage against a Brisbane Roar side that’s coming off a commanding win. Brisbane, with their newfound confidence under Ross Aloisi, will test the Phoenix defense, promising an engaging match with both teams looking to assert their early-season ambitions.

Macarthur FC vs. Western United

Macarthur FC has shown resilience and tactical discipline in their campaign so far, securing points without much fanfare. They’ll face a Western United team that’s shown they can be formidable yet inconsistent. This match-up could be a tactical battle in the midfield, with both teams looking to establish dominance and control the pace of the game.

Melbourne Victory vs. Adelaide United

Melbourne Victory’s attacking prowess, led by the sensational Bruno Fornaroli, will be on full display as they take on an Adelaide United side that has been nothing short of impressive. Adelaide’s recent performances suggest they’re a well-oiled machine, and this clash could well be a high-octane encounter with both sides possessing the quality to create and convert chances.

Perth Glory vs. Central Coast Mariners

Perth Glory will be looking to harness the support of their home crowd to overcome a rocky start to the season. The Mariners, on the other hand, are desperate to find form after a couple of lackluster performances. This match could be pivotal for both sides, with the potential to kickstart their season or add to their early woes.

Newcastle Jets vs. Western Sydney Wanderers

The Newcastle Jets will have to regroup after a heavy defeat and focus on their defensive structure to withstand the attacking threat posed by the Western Sydney Wanderers. The Wanderers, fresh from setting a record for first-half goals, will be keen to maintain their attacking momentum and prove that their previous win wasn’t just a one-off display.
